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9633349324 9553527 4435389106 51432207198
09664014 653507964
09664014 653507964
8698481 23 3544414
All about undefined
Interested in learning more?
09664014 653507964
8698481 23 3544414
See more
0387880169 89979591455 24
64 833614163 302874229 87795060119 5158
See more
5722547 7012309629 3987421
101299 2112 826386794
See more